This refers to a specific distribution package for the SoundCloud application, tailored for devices utilizing the ARM64-v8a architecture. The designation “com.soundcloud.android” identifies the application itself, “apk” denotes the Android Package Kit file format used for distributing and installing mobile apps, and “arm64-v8a” specifies the instruction set architecture the package is optimized for. For example, downloading and installing this package on a compatible device allows users to access and utilize the SoundCloud platform.
Its significance lies in ensuring compatibility and performance optimization on a specific range of Android devices. Providing architecture-specific packages, like this one, can lead to improved app speed, reduced battery consumption, and overall enhanced user experience compared to using a generic or incompatible version. Historically, the evolution of mobile processor architectures has necessitated such targeted software distributions to fully leverage hardware capabilities.
